What a surprise to see these posts. I've been in Indiana for the past couple of days and come back to find such kind words from the most wonderful group of diving buddies I have ever known.
Sure, I will be at portage, and will certainly bring some books. I'd love to do a book signing. It has nothing to do with diving, but has a lot to do with life and living for a young girl. To give you a little history on this book, I have worked with run a way kids for Lutheran Social Services and troubled youth for a very long time, and I still do on my own time. I had a tutoring program in Milwaukee for five years in the inner city from 1998 to 2002. I told a few tall tales to teach them history, and they begged me to write a book for them so they didn't have to carry around 'See Dick Run' books. The kids were 12-25 yrs old. So I wrote this book and the kids really liked it. I was told it was very good by a few other folks who read it and they prompted me to submit it to different publishers. Well, I received a phone call one day saying, we would like to publish your book. I thought, yeah right. Well, the rest is history. A year of hard work by the editors at Tate and myself tweaking and fixing time lines... here is the finished product.
I have also made the costuming for the main characters of the book and at my signing at the museum, I had these on display and wore 1940's clothing. I'm calling it a living history book signing. Sure makes things interesting for the folks at the book signings to see actual clothing the characters would have worn.
